+Selecting locked volume > click "Mount". Debian does not include the choosen
+EFI patch. As a result it will always pick the first ESP partition. This can be
+problematic if you're using multiple ESP partitions for example when having
+multiple Linux and BSD installations.

+If you don't want to use the prebuild artefacts, you can build them yourself
+using the following scripts:
+
+ - prepare_rust.sh - Prepares a rust installation suitable for kernel compilation
+ - m1n1_uboot_kernel.sh - Builds m1n1, u-boot and the kernel including gpu support.
+ - mesa.sh - Creates mesa packages
+ - bootstrap.sh - Creates Debian root and live filesystem
+ - libunwind.sh - Builds libunwind that does not crash on 16kb pages
+ - meta.sh - Meta packages which makes sure that we always get latest and gratest kernel.
